LKSIoV welcomes Dr. Wendy Magee as Director of Operations and Research

07 September 2022

Dr. Wendy Magee, Director of Operations and Research at the Li Ka Shing Institute of Virology

The Li Ka Shing Institute of Virology (LKSIoV) welcomes Dr. Wendy Magee as the Director of Operations and Research as of August 30, 2022.

Dr. Magee will oversee LKSIoV's multi-million dollar operation which focuses on supporting virology and immunology research to discover new methods to prevent, diagnose, and treat viral diseases and emerging pathogens. 

"I am looking forward to working with the Institute’s researchers, collaborators and partners and supporting them through the Institute’s initiatives."

Dr. Magee’s ties to the University of Alberta are long-lived, beginning in 1991 when she began a bachelor of science in microbiology. She continued with her education, obtaining a master’s degree in microbiology and biotechnology. For her doctorate in virology, she studied the mechanism of action of antiviral agents, specifically the mechanism of action of the nucleoside phosphonates cidofovir and (S)-9-(3-hydroxy-2-phosphonomethoxypropyl)adenine against viral polymerases. 

Dr. Magee also holds a master of science degree in forensic science from the George Washington University and worked as a forensic DNA analyst for four years at Cellmark, a private DNA testing lab in Maryland.

Since completing her PhD in 2009, Dr. Magee has held several administrative roles in the Faculty of Medicine & Dentistry, including grant writer and the operations manager for the Li Ka Shing Applied Virology Institute. Most recently, she was the Director of Core Research Facilities, responsible for the administrative oversight of the seven core facilities in the Faculty.

Dr. Magee will oversee the administration of the Institute, as well as work closely with Dr. Lorne Tyrrell and the Management and Oversight committees to set LKSIoV's strategic direction of reducing the burden of viral disease on human health.
